The method depends on parameters such as depth, soil type and access to … WebNormally very little contamination occurs from one depth to another with a soil probe. A soil probe cannot be used when the soil is too wet, too dry, rocky or frozen. High clay content soils can be difficult to sample with a probe, but most problems can be avoided by using a tip intended for high clay soils; avoiding very wet or dry conditions ...
